角 – ng2 – ng容器和模板标签之间的差异
发布时间:2020-12-17 07:33:36 所属栏目:安全 来源:网络整理
导读:有人可以说明使用 ng-container之间的区别.和 template元素? 我找不到NgContainer的文档,并不太了解模板标签之间的区别. 每个的代码示例将有很大的帮助. 它们都是用于将元素组合在一起的时刻(2.x,4.x),而不必引入将在页面上呈现的另一个元素(如div或span).
有人可以说明使用< ng-container>之间的区别.和< template>元素?
我找不到NgContainer的文档,并不太了解模板标签之间的区别. 每个的代码示例将有很大的帮助.
它们都是用于将元素组合在一起的时刻(2.x,4.x),而不必引入将在页面上呈现的另一个元素(如div或span).
模板,但是,需要讨厌的语法.例如, <li *ngFor="let item of items; let i = index; trackBy: trackByFn">...</li> 会成为 <template ngFor let-item [ngForOf]="items" let-i="index" [ngForTrackBy]="trackByFn"> <li>...</li> </template> 您可以使用ng-container,因为它遵循您期望的可能已经熟悉的nice *语法. <ng-container *ngFor="let item of items; let i = index; trackBy: trackByFn"> <li>...</li> </ng-container> 阅读this discussion on GitHub可以找到更多的细节. 请注意,在4.x< template>已被弃用,并更改为< ng-template>. (编辑:李大同)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|